import junit.framework.Test;
import junit.framework.TestSuite;

import java.util.ArrayDeque;
import java.util.concurrent.CountDownLatch;
import java.util.concurrent.atomic.AtomicReference;
import java.util.concurrent.locks.ReentrantReadWriteLock;

public class ReentrantReadWriteLock20Test extends JSR166TestCase {
    public static void main(String[] args) {
        main(suite(), args);
    }
    public static Test suite() {
        return new TestSuite(ReentrantReadWriteLock20Test.class);
    }
    public void test66kReadersFair() throws InterruptedException   { test66kReaders(true); }
    public void test66kReadersUnfair() throws InterruptedException { test66kReaders(false); }

    private void test66kReaders(boolean fairness) throws InterruptedException {
        final var failure = new AtomicReference<Throwable>();
        final var lock = new ReentrantReadWriteLock(fairness);
        final var numThreads = 0x10000;
        final var threads = new ArrayDeque<Thread>(numThreads);
        final var latch = new CountDownLatch(1);
        try {
            for(int i = 0; i < numThreads && failure.get() == null;++i) {
                var t = Thread.ofVirtual().unstarted(() -> {

                    try {
                        lock.readLock().lock();
                    } catch (Throwable ex) {
                        failure.compareAndSet(null, ex);
                        return;
                    }

                    try {
                        while (latch.getCount() > 0) {
                            try {
                                latch.await();
                            } catch (InterruptedException ie) {
                                failure.compareAndSet(null, ie);
                            }
                        }
                    }
                    finally {
                        lock.readLock().unlock();
                    }
                });

                threads.addLast(t);
                t.start();
            }
        } finally {
            latch.countDown(); // Make sure waiters are signalled
            Thread next;
            while ((next = threads.pollFirst()) != null) {
                while (next.isAlive()) {
                    next.join();
                }
            }
        }

        assertEquals(null, failure.get());
    }
}
